CalRecycle posts new SB 54 draft rules; committee presses agency on scope of exemptions and hazardous‑waste criteria

CalRecycle posted a new informal draft of SB 54 regulations and told the Senate budget subcommittee it will accept comments and hold a workshop; lawmakers warned the agency that the statute constrains its power to exempt packaging categories and that the agency must adopt clear processes for determinations.

CalRecycle returned to the committee with an updated informal draft of regulations implementing Senate Bill 54, the state's packaging‑and‑producer‑responsibility law. Agency officials said the draft is part of an open, informal process and that the agency will revise language based on stakeholder input before formal rulemaking.

Mindy McIntyre, chief deputy at CalRecycle, described the posting as an opportunity for stakeholders to comment and said the agency will hold a workshop on May 27.
